1987 Mitsubishi Sigma GSR review from Australia and New Zealand
"Great value for a turbo car"
What things have gone wrong with the car?
There is a little body rust, nothing major.
Suspension is very soft.
General comments?
Cheap fast car.
Amazing braking.
Economical when driven soft, but has serious pull when gunned.
No mechanical worries so far.
Extremely quiet at low revs.
